Walker Products has announced the winner of its annual TruStar sales promotion. Between Jan. 1 and June 31, each member of the TruStar buying group who placed a stock order with Walker Products was entered to win a new iPad Air. Any combined purchase of items from the multiple categories of emissions, ignition and engine management offered by Walker qualified for the promotion.

Thomas Amalfe and Brian Cantagallo, from AB&S Warehouse in Edison, New Jersey, were the lucky winners. “Our customers have told us time and time again how much they value the OE fit, form and function offered in all of Walker’s products,” said Cantagallo.

“Having customers like AB&S Warehouse that support several of our product categories is what contributes most to our success in the automotive aftermarket,” added Brad Schenk, Eastern regional sales manager for Walker Products, who was on hand to present the iPad Air to Amalfe and Cantagallo at the Walker Products booth during AAPEX.

“TruStar appreciates the support from our member, AB&S Warehouse, and our supplier, Walker Products. Also, congratulations to AB&S Warehouse on winning the Walker Products promotion,” said Steve Upton, president of TruStar Inc. “TruStar is a network of independent automotive parts distributors that specialize in undercar products. TruStar provides programs that add value to our suppliers, members, and the professional installer. Walker Products supports TruStar members and the TruStar Distribution Center. This support has created a partnership that develops relationships and adds value.”
